Output dfa61bc85372df0407ec71c81a8c5192f407b4b1a8b1dff04268b2a5042aefe0:1

value
28972887
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8108103547811aa1c8cc2ab9c503d38c0ac5fb24 OP_EQUALVERIFY OP_CHECKSIG
address
1CmFpzhx74sArM4GpScw1fuTgx6Bzsej88
transaction
dfa61bc85372df0407ec71c81a8c5192f407b4b1a8b1dff04268b2a5042aefe0
spent
true